Ordinals
beta
Address bc1q9e943p2kqlvmv5rppayyafuvg0s3l0fqzq3h4f
sat balance
4879910
outputs
d85dacc49546f86e02f1fbd032ad48acdb7645756a258d907c900f8d537570e7:5